Belize Trip

Just returned from a trip to Belize for two weeks.  It was half fishing exploration and half relaxation.  The first week was with the girlfriends in Maya Beach near Placencia.  The week was full of amazing food, waterfalls, jungle hikes, snorkeling, some fishing, and plenty of chill time.  The following week Mark and I headed North to Hopkins Village for a day and a half just to check it out.  I've always wanted to check Hopkins out, its a very laid back easy going beach village.  From there we headed north to Dangriga where we caught a boat ride thirty minutes out to Tobacco Key where we spent the next six days.  Its super inexpensive, very chill, and surrounded by some good fishing.

We fished a total of six days with a guide.  Mark and I both landed some permit, I lost a couple more due to break offs and had a couple more eats that didn't translate into hookups.  The area known as "Permit Alley"  is full endless vast flats all along and within the barrier reef system that is home to great numbers of permit!  There are plenty of other species to target including bonefish, tarpon, snook, barracuda, jacks, triggerfish and we even had shots at cobia.  I will be heading back down there in early May with a group for some more flats fishing paradise!
